Maruyama Park: A Historic Haven of Beauty

Located at the foot of the Higashiyama Mountains, adjacent to the renowned Yasaka Shrine, Maruyama Park is Kyoto’s oldest park and one of the city’s most beloved cherry blossom viewing spots. Its history dates back to the Meiji era, and its design seamlessly blends traditional Japanese garden aesthetics with modern park features. This creates a unique atmosphere of serene beauty and vibrant energy, especially during cherry blossom season.

The Star Attraction: The Gion Shidarezakura (Weeping Cherry Tree)

Maruyama Park is famous for its magnificent shidarezakura, or weeping cherry tree, located prominently in the park’s center. This iconic tree is a sight to behold, its cascading branches laden with delicate pink blossoms. At night, the tree is illuminated, creating a breathtaking spectacle that draws crowds of admirers. Hanami at its Finest: Picnics, Food Stalls, and Festivities

Maruyama Park is not just about admiring the blossoms; it’s about experiencing the joy of hanami, the traditional Japanese custom of enjoying cherry blossoms with friends and family. Pack a picnic basket with your favorite Japanese delicacies – onigiri (rice balls), bento boxes, and sakura-themed sweets – and find a spot under the trees to share a meal and celebrate the arrival of spring.

The park also comes alive with numerous food stalls offering everything from yakitori (grilled chicken skewers) to takoyaki (octopus balls). These stalls contribute to the festive atmosphere and provide a delicious opportunity to sample local treats. Beyond the Blossoms: Exploring the Surroundings

Maruyama Park’s prime location makes it easy to explore other nearby attractions. Just adjacent is the iconic Yasaka Shrine, known for its vibrant vermillion gates and spiritual significance. A short walk away, you’ll find the charming streets of Gion, Kyoto’s geisha district, where you might even catch a glimpse of a geiko or maiko gracefully making their way through the narrow alleys.
